    DIGITAL WEIGHING INDICATOR SI 4010 6-2. Current Loop Interface “Current Loop” Interface is stronger for Electric Noise than “RS-232C” interface. So, it can be used for long distance communication.(About 100m long distance). ※ Current Loop Interface supports, up to 9,600 Communication Speed, only.

Analog Output Interface (Option 02 : 0~10V Output) This Option card converts weight value to Analog Voltage output(0~10V) and transfers to external devices(Recorder, P.L.C), controlled by voltage output. 6-3-1. Specification ①. Output Voltage : 0~10V DC output ②.

Serial Interface (option 04 : RS-232C/422/485) RS-422/485 serial interface is more stable for electric noise effect compare with other communication method, using electric current difference. But, install isolated place from Power cable or other electric cables and wires, and please use shielded cable for better performance.
